游戏编程专用笔怎么用

时间:2025-03-02 10:25:33 明星趣事

游戏编程专用笔的使用方法取决于你使用的具体工具和编程环境。以下是一些通用的步骤,可以帮助你开始使用编程笔进行游戏编程:

选择合适的编程环境

确定你使用的编程语言和环境,例如Python、Processing、Visual C++等。

引入画笔库

根据你选择的编程语言和环境,引入相应的画笔库。例如,在Python中可以使用Turtle库,在Processing中可以直接使用Processing库。

创建画布

在开始绘制之前,创建一个画布,即屏幕或窗口。你可以设置画布的大小和背景色。

控制画笔移动

使用编程语言提供的命令来控制画笔的移动。例如,前进、后退、左转、右转等。

绘制基本图形

利用画笔库提供的绘制函数,如画线、画圆等,绘制基本的图形。通过调整参数,可以实现不同形状和样式的图形绘制。

组合和嵌套图形

通过多次调用绘制函数,并控制画笔的移动,可以在画布上组合和嵌套不同的图形。使用循环语句和条件语句可以实现更复杂的图形和交互效果。

添加交互

在绘制过程中接受用户的输入,根据用户的指令改变绘制的图形和样式,增加程序的交互性。

保存和分享

完成绘制后,将图形保存为图像文件,以便与他人分享或进一步编辑。画笔库通常提供了保存图像的函数或方法。

示例:使用Python的Turtle库绘制图形

```python

import turtle

创建画布

turtle.setup(800, 600)

turtle.speed(1)

绘制正方形

for _ in range(4):

turtle.forward(100)

turtle.right(90)

结束绘制

turtle.done()

```

示例:使用Processing绘制图形

```processing

void setup() {

size(400, 400);

background(255);

}

void draw() {

fill(0, 0, 255);

ellipse(width/2, height/2, 100, 100);

}

```

通过以上步骤和示例,你可以开始使用编程笔进行游戏编程。根据你的具体需求和编程环境,可能会有所不同,但基本的思路是相似的。